3 Things About Location To Consider When Buying A Home

Location, location, location! This is the usual mantra repeated by property gurus (see what we did there!) when advising buyers on how to choose a property. The concept of what counts as a ‘good’ location has, however, somewhat evolved over the years.

The steady rise of urban property prices has shrunk the average sizes of units in the city, while at the same time, making them more and more unaffordable for the average Malaysian family.

Hence, what was once considered ‘good’ during bygone days – being as close as possible to your workplace – today, a well-situated property means so much more.

Here we discuss 3 modern-day understandings of location that you should consider when choosing a place to call home: connectivity, planning, and security.

 

1) Connectivity and accessibility

While many still need to commute to the city on a daily basis for work, more companies today are allowing flexible working arrangements, where their staff can work-from-home more often.

The rise of the gig economy – where ‘solopreneurs’ can make a living working from virtually anywhere – it has also reduced the need to be so close to city centers.

In addition, with the government’s sustained focus on improving highways and public transport facilities, living in suburban areas has become a much more attractive option.

2) The luxury of planning

As perpetual urbanization keeps pushing up the demand for living space in the cities, room to breathe is truly becoming a premium. New urban developments tend to become squeezed into any of the rapidly-declining unoccupied areas in the city, limiting developers’ options and creativity to only the basics of modern living.

While modern lifestyles may place the lively hustle-and-bustle of the city at your doorstep, this crowded and fast-paced atmosphere can quickly lose its appeal. Due to this, many potential buyers now prioritize green spaces over packed megamalls.

Developers of fringe townships enjoy the luxury of space to properly plan their communities, a luxury that they can then pass on to their buyers.

3) Security and well-being

An issue of increasing concern among city-dwellers is the steadily increasing crime rates, which have been linked to rising urban poverty and broadening income gaps among urban residents. Because of this, many areas in the cities are considered dangerous and off-limits after a certain time of the day.

If given a choice, anyone would prefer to live in a safe haven where they do not need to worry as much about their family’s safety and wellbeing on a daily basis. This has heightened the appeal of fringe developments, which are usually sheltered from the grittier aspects of city life.
